Transaction ca25e766cac98628a79afb8b223204aee786839e040890e90cbc5dc3b9e775c9

2 Input
2 Outputs
  • ca25e766cac98628a79afb8b223204aee786839e040890e90cbc5dc3b9e775c9:0
  • value  2971340000
    address  16MUGH3ubNMWeJ5PT4pPsmAQWkF6pAEq37
  • ca25e766cac98628a79afb8b223204aee786839e040890e90cbc5dc3b9e775c9:1
  • value  31967226
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F